So, What Are Organic Compounds? 🤷♂️
In the simplest terms, organic compounds are like the cool kids in the chemistry playground. They always contain carbon, and usually, they’ve got a couple of hydrogen atoms tagging along for the ride. Think of carbon as the popular friend who brings everyone together. Without carbon, there’s no party! 🎉
Carbon: The Life of the Party 🎈
Why is carbon so special? Well, this little guy can form chains with itself and other elements, creating a massive variety of compounds. It’s like the ultimate Lego set—endless possibilities! You can have long chains, branched structures, and even rings. The only limit is your imagination (and maybe a few lab safety rules). 🧪
What About Other Elements? 🔍
Now, don’t get it twisted; organic compounds aren’t just carbon and hydrogen. They often invite other elements to join the fun, like oxygen, nitrogen, sulfur, and phosphorus. These elements can spice things up, giving compounds unique properties that can make them reactive or stable. It’s like adding jalapeños to your nachos—sometimes it’s a game changer! 🌶️
The Great Debate: What Counts as Organic? 🤔
Here’s where things get a bit sticky. Chemists can’t seem to agree on the exact definition of organic compounds. Some believe that any compound with carbon-hydrogen bonds counts, while others might exclude smaller molecules. It’s like arguing over whether a hot dog is a sandwich—everyone has an opinion! 🌭
